What Does Final Expense Insurance Cover?
Burial insurance covers your funeral expenses as you might have guessed in the name. Including obvious things like purchasing your final resting place, purchasing the coffin (or cremation costs), paying for your own funeral service, and buying a headstone.
Other lesser known costs that may often be covered are things like floral arrangements and grave digging. They are not considerable on their very own, but they can accumulate fast.
For an unprepared family who might not have a lot of disposable income, these costs (which may run to the tens of thousands of dollars) can be a serious jolt. How Much Burial Insurance Insurance Cost?

Costs for burial insurance strategies differ tremendously between suppliers. Some fundamental coverage plans can start from just a couple of dollars per week, however there are exceptionally complete plans that cost more.
The policies normally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on occasion, you can locate policies that provide coverage up to $50,000. Higher fees are required by better coverage however as you could visualize.
Most payments are made monthly, but there are several plans that take weekly payments also.
Your age mainly decides the quantity you should pay. The older you’re, the more your premiums will be. It’s economics that is simple really if you are statistically closer to departure, you’re planning to need to cover more over a shorter level of time. On account of their statistically shorter lifespans, men often pay more for final expense insurance than girls.
This really is one of the rationales that many individuals strongly advise which you take out interment insurance early on in life.

Your health also plays a big part in your premiums. If there is a history of serious health issues, your premium will undoubtedly be greater. It’s helpful to know that insurers that are different have various criteria. Therefore, if you do have health problems, it pays to search around.
